How do I get to Liverpool Airport?

How do I get to Liverpool Airport?

Liverpool Airport is connected to the centre of Liverpool with shuttle bus AirLink 500. Bus runs to Liverpool One Bus Station every 30 minutes from 04:33 until 22:27 (from the airport). Bus also stop a few other place in Liverpool as well as in the suburbs St Helens, Widnes, Prescot and Runcorn. .

How much is a taxi from Liverpool airport to city center?

To get from Liverpool airport to the City Centre, you have two options, taking a taxi or the public bus. Taking a Liverpool Airport taxi is the most convenient transfer as it takes just 30 minutes and costs around £34 (€40) during the day and £40 (€48) at night.

How do I get from John Lennon Airport to Liverpool South Parkway?

The 500 bus route from Arriva between Liverpool John Lennon Airport and Liverpool One bus station has now been extended to serve Liverpool South Parkway in both directions, providing easier connections with the rail network for travellers using this busy rail station and bus interchange.
